Kirkby
Kirkby slate is a sedimentary metamorphic stone formed in the Silurian period, some 300-350 million years ago. In its natural state it is an even blue grey colour throughout, and it hones to a matt black colour, producing a homogenous, dramatic, impactful stone. Architects and designers around the world have long taken advantage of its uncomplicated and striking natural beauty, durability and adaptability to create classic weather resistant details and surface finishes.
Available in honed, sanded, flame textured, grit blasted, riven, line textured, and spot textured. Kirkby is a classic stone used across the world in a variety of high-end hospitality and professional settings.
